logo

Output 59549788553d4dbe1420f69ae2bb98234a2c2763c7d9efbd0e234891b6f07a40:14

value
287736656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a686bd1d64cea180ce9042a6bf4060da9703c48 OP_EQUAL
address
3FmT5PucTomGjQiLzYzguV69AKv7iiCt8i
transaction
59549788553d4dbe1420f69ae2bb98234a2c2763c7d9efbd0e234891b6f07a40